If you’re a senior and you are living at home in Richmond or Northern Neck, or if you have an aging parent or relative who is, this summer is a great time to assess whether you need extra help around the home. Below is a short survey to determine your senior home care needs:
Please check all that apply:
- Are you having trouble walking?
- Have you fallen, or are you afraid of falling?
- Are you not eating as well as you should be?
- Are you forgetting to eat?
- Are you afraid of falling in the shower or bathtub?
- Do you need help getting to your medical appointments?
- Do you need help grocery shopping and running errands?
- Do you need assistance getting dressed?
- Do you need help getting to the bathroom in time?
- Do you forget to take your medications?
- Are you afraid to be home alone?
- Does your family worry about you while you’re home alone?
- Are you able to properly maintain your home?
- Have you lost interest in activities that used to make you happy?
- Are your regular, daily activities more difficult than they used to be?
